Foreign Exchange Rate: Colombian Peso to US Dollar: Representative: Month End data was reported at 4,192.570 USD/COP in Mar 2025. This records an increase from the previous number of 4,120.110 USD/COP for Feb 2025. Foreign Exchange Rate: Colombian Peso to US Dollar: Representative: Month End data is updated monthly, averaging 250.950 USD/COP from Jan 1950 (Median) to Mar 2025, with 903 observations. The data reached an all-time high of 4,819.420 USD/COP in Oct 2022 and a record low of 1.960 USD/COP in Feb 1951. Foreign Exchange Rate: Colombian Peso to US Dollar: Representative: Month End data remains active status in CEIC and is reported by Bank of the Republic of Colombia. The data is categorized under Global Database’s Colombia – Table CO.M009: Foreign Exchange Rate.

Colombia Macroeconomic Expectation: Exchange Rate: End of Month data was reported at 4,300.000 USD/COP in Apr 2025. This records an increase from the previous number of 4,150.000 USD/COP for Mar 2025. Colombia Macroeconomic Expectation: Exchange Rate: End of Month data is updated monthly, averaging 3,350.000 USD/COP from Jun 2014 (Median) to Apr 2025, with 131 observations. The data reached an all-time high of 4,810.000 USD/COP in Dec 2022 and a record low of 1,870.000 USD/COP in Jul 2014. Colombia Macroeconomic Expectation: Exchange Rate: End of Month data remains active status in CEIC and is reported by Foundation for Higher Education and Development. The data is categorized under Global Database’s Colombia – Table CO.M010: Foreign Exchange Rate: Forecast: Foundation for Higher Education and Development.

The COP Wafer market is segmented by product type into Prime Grade, Test Grade, and Reclaimed Grade. Prime Grade wafers are characterized by their superior quality and are primarily used in the manufacturing of high-performance semiconductor devices. These wafers undergo stringent quality control processes to ensure minimal defects and high purity, making them essential for applications where performance and reliability are critical. The increasing demand for advanced consumer electronics and automotive applications is driving the growth of the Prime Grade segment.
Test Grade wafers, on the other hand, are used primarily for testing and calibration purposes. These wafers are essential in the research and development phase of semiconductor device manufacturing. The COP systems market can be segmented by type into automated, semi-automated, and manual systems. Automated COP systems are gaining widespread adoption owing to their superior efficiency and reduced human intervention. These systems are equipped with advanced sensors and control mechanisms that allow for precise cleaning cycles, ensuring high standards of hygiene. Automation in COP systems also reduces labor costs and minimizes the risk of human error, which is particularly crucial in industries like pharmaceuticals and food processing where contamination must be avoided.
Semi-automated COP systems, while not as advanced as their fully automated counterparts, still offer a significant improvement over manual systems. These systems often incorporate some level of automation, such as automated valve controls or programmed cleaning cycles, which can enhance efficiency and consistency in the cleaning process. They are typically used in smaller or mid-sized facilities where full automation may not be cost-effective or necessary. Semi-automated systems offer a balance between cost and functionality, making them a popular choice for a variety of applications.
Manual COP systems are the most basic type, relying heavily on human operation for the cleaning process. While they are less expensive compared to automated and semi-automated systems, manual systems can be labor-intensive and prone to inconsistencies.
